I'M A Celebrity… Get Me Out Of Here! could be forced to ditch their terrifying Bushtucker Trials with live animals due to the UK's strict laws.
Earlier today it was confirmed that the reality series will be filmed in a British castle instead of an Australian jungle this year due to restrictions surrounding the ongoing coronavirus pandemic.
But this could spell trouble for the stomach-churning challenges that viewers have come to expect from the show, with animal welfare laws discouraging the use of creatures for TV productions.
For the past 20 series, I'm A Celeb has followed Australian's national guidelines when planning their trials around everything from critters to crocodiles - but now they will have to play by the UK rules.
